What is ISO 22568‑3 about? 

ISO 22568 is an International Standard on foot and leg protectors that aims to help manufacturers with standardized methods to ensure optimal performance of the product.  

ISO 22568‑3 is the third part of the multi-series of documents that specifies requirements and test methods for the metallic perforation resistant inserts with resistance against mechanical perforation, intended to function as components of personal protective equipment (PPE) footwear. 

Note: When shaped inserts are tested in accordance with this document, their suitability to fit into footwear is not assured, because the dimensional conformity to the footwear depends on the individual shape of each model of footwear.

Why should you use ISO 22568‑3? 

Metal perforation resistant inserts guarantee the safety of your feet, especially while working on sites that involve blunt or sharp objects that can pierce through footwear. ISO 22568‑3 helps manufacturers of these inserts and PPE manufacturers take into consideration the level of mechanical resistance required to protect the product end-user against mechanical puncture risks.  

ISO 22568‑3 provides requirements and test methods that assess resistance to nail perforation, flexing and corrosion, that help manufacturers avoid any potential cracking, disintegration or delamination.
